Output 51a873963d14fe36b0ca72e84110fef28d40d0627c1b444d0193a88c1b6e2799:0

value
4832395
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dc67e23a129693b2e308f02a732678491739325 OP_EQUAL
address
3AErYuCJ2tUVTgkj86aurrYBcv4D7weaE4
transaction
51a873963d14fe36b0ca72e84110fef28d40d0627c1b444d0193a88c1b6e2799
confirmations
80993
spent
true